Laravelでのリミットとオフセットの使用方法


  1. リミットのみを使用する場合:

    $posts = DB::table('posts')->limit(1000)->get();

    上記の例では、'posts'テーブルから最大1000件の投稿を取得しています。取得した結果は、$posts変数に格納されます。

  2. オフセットのみを使用する場合:

    $posts = DB::table('posts')->offset(500)->get();

    上記の例では、'posts'テーブルから最初の500件をスキップし、残りの投稿を取得しています。

  3. リミットとオフセットの両方を使用する場合:

    $posts = DB::table('posts')->offset(500)->limit(1000)->get();

    上記の例では、'posts'テーブルから500件目から1000件の投稿を取得しています。

  4. ページネーションと組み合わせる場合:

    $posts = DB::table('posts')->paginate(20);

これらの方法を使用することで、Laravelでデータベースから特定の範囲のデータを効果的に取得することができます。必要に応じて、上記のコード例をカスタマイズして使用してください。